still not in the water
 
I have a 90 32 AT named Runnin Hot and we went through the motors, drives,ect. this past winter. We now have some wiring and water pump problems. I have the boat at Coastal Performance Marine in Michigan ( recommend by the engine builder) to Get it turn key. We had cam driven water pumps on our 1050hps last year and didn't have any problems. They say we need to go to 2 stage sea pumps. Was just wondering if that sound right and if anyone has heard about Coastal Performance Marine.
